Renal pyramids are triangular shaped structures in the medulla of the kidney. Which option correctly identifies these structures?

Explanation:
Renal pyramids are the medullary structures that form triangular masses of tubules. They extend from the corticomedullary junction down toward the renal papilla, where their apex drains into minor calyces and then the renal pelvis. Their triangular shape comes from the convergence of collecting ducts and the arrangement of Loops of Henle within the medulla, and they are separated by cortical columns (extensions of cortex) that run between them. So describing them as triangular-shaped structures in the medulla directly matches what these pyramids are and where they’re located. Glomeruli sit in the cortex, not the medulla; cortical columns are the tissue between pyramids; the renal pelvis is the collecting area inside the hilum, not the medullary pyramids.
